Lake Gibson Middle School, located in 6901 Socrum Loop Rd N Lakeland , FL 33809-4103, serves 1,156 students with a student/teacher ratio of 18.0. It belongs to Polk and ranks 904th of 1,148 Florida Middle Schools.
